During this time, there was an increase in manufacturing of vehicles coupled with a swell of auto dealerships, marking their development in recognition. A patent filed by George B. Selden on eight May 1879 covered not solely his engine but its use in a four-wheeled car. Selden filed a series of amendments to his application which stretched out the legal course of, leading to a delay of sixteen years before the patent was granted on 5 November 1895.

This power varies according to the car’s velocity, aerodynamic drag, and mechanical friction, in addition to the tires’ rolling resistance. Road-load horsepower is distinct from engine energy because the output of the engine is sapped by varied mechanical losses between the engine’s output at its flywheel and the driving wheels. Wheel alignment is the place of the wheels relative to your car. When properly aligned, the wheels point Automotive in the proper path. Without correct alignment, the wheels resist your steering commands, as properly as one another. If your tires are pointed in several instructions, they struggle against one another and might cause tread put on. Proper wheel alignment is integral to sustaining your car.

A braking system that senses when any of the wheels have locked up—or are about to—and mechanically reduces the braking forces to maintain the wheels rolling. Commonly known as ABS, such a system can management all 4 wheels or solely two. A tuned-in front suspension characteristic that converts braking-induced forces in the suspension links into a vertical drive that tends to carry the physique, thereby lowering dive underneath braking. In response to this the home auto makers developed compact-sized cars, such because the Ford Falcon, Chevrolet Corvair, Studebaker Lark, and Plymouth Valiant. Big adjustments were going down in vehicle development within the Nineteen Sixties, with the Big Three dominating the trade. Meanwhile, with the passage of the $33 billion Federal Aid Highway Act of 1956, a network of regional and interstate roads continued to reinforce transportation. As city areas turned extra congested, extra families migrated to the suburbs. Between 1960 and 1970, 70 % of the population’s development occurred in the suburbs.
